What's the best time of year to travel to New Paltz with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ping tabs on the weather can make the trip saf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 20°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 0°C. The snowiest months in New Paltz are January, February, March and April, with each month seeing an average of 17 cm of snowfall.
What is there to see and do with your pet in New Paltz?
Known for its sports and entertainment, New Paltz has lots to offer visitors, including its live music, wineries and hiking trails. See the local sights and visit Huguenot Street Historic District and Historic Huguenot Street. While you're there, make sure you don't miss Mohonk Golf Course and Robibero Winery.
